Transaction 821e300bfdb99bc70b1c82fe1860ff8d34a8cbff12304aae59ac9326a3bd1b84
1 Input
1 Output
-
821e300bfdb99bc70b1c82fe1860ff8d34a8cbff12304aae59ac9326a3bd1b84:0
- value
- 7664402
- script pubkey
- OP_0 OP_PUSHBYTES_20 885f795f4edff9bd590af78be0c4138f7d828916
- address
- bc1q3p0hjh6wmlum6kg27797p3qn3a7c9zgkn2v6lv